Decided to waste 5 minutes to check and verify.
Per LOT's home page it currently owns 74 aircraft. Per Airfleets.net page, the airline fleets age is 10.8 years (thought I would mention that if we were thinking of carbon fiber body planes). While Planespotters indicates that all of their Embraer 170's are over 18 years old, and a number of the 190's and 195's are over 15.
The Points Guy writes it most clearly in an article dated 10/06/23 - that they plan a 'huge expansion' to 110 aircraft.
Therefore, 74 current aircraft plus 40 new, less 8 parked (per planespotters) would give you right about 110.
